Evercore ISI Stays Outperform on Microsoft (MSFT): 'this announcement should not distract from the broader narrative around cloud/AI'
April 26, 2023 9:26 AM EDTEvercore ISI analyst Kirk Materne reiterated an Outperform rating and $337.00 price target on Microsoft (NASDAQ: MSFT).
The analyst comments "In a somewhat surprising move after a lot of back/forth between the two parties, the CMA denied Microsofts acquisition of Activision based on concerns about the downstream implications on the cloud gaming market.
